Understanding the Different Types of Scooters

Before I began my search, I realized there are several types of scooters available. Each type has its own unique features:

  1. Two-Wheeled Scooters: These are great for older kids who have better balance. I found them to be more suitable for kids aged 5 and up.
  1. Three-Wheeled Scooters: These are perfect for younger children or beginners. The extra wheel provides stability, making it easier for them to learn how to ride.
  1. Foldable Scooters: If you’re short on space or plan to take the scooter on trips, a foldable option is a must. I appreciated how easy it was to store and carry.

Safety Features to Consider

Safety is always at the forefront of my mind when I’m buying a scooter. Here are a few features that I made sure to look for:

  • Non-Slip Deck: This is crucial for ensuring that my child’s feet stay securely in place while riding.
  • Sturdy Handlebars: I made sure the handlebars were adjustable to accommodate my child’s growth, providing a comfortable grip.
  • Braking System: A reliable braking system is essential. I looked for scooters with rear fenders or hand brakes for better control.

Size and Weight Limit

Not all scooters are created equal when it comes to size and weight limits. I found it important to check the manufacturer’s recommendations. Ensuring that the scooter is suitable for my child’s weight and height helped me avoid any safety issues down the line.

Durability and Material

I wanted to invest in a scooter that would last. I focused on materials like aluminum and high-quality plastic, which provide both lightweight and durability. This way, I wouldn’t have to worry about wear and tear after a few rides.
